Is Vallamai (2025) Based on a True Story?

Rachna GuptaBy Rachna GuptaMay 6, 2025No Comments2 Mins Read
Is Vallamai (2025) Based on a True Story?
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

With its emotionally charged premise and socially relevant themes, Vallamai has left many viewers wondering: Is this powerful story drawn from real-life events? It’s a natural question — the film’s portrayal of hardship, injustice, and resilience feels painfully real. But let’s break down the facts behind the fiction.

A Fictional Narrative with Real-World Resonance

Vallamai tells the story of Saravanan (Premgi Amaren), a hearing-impaired single father raising his daughter Boomika in a small village. When a tragic incident forces them to relocate to Chennai, they face an uphill battle — against poverty, prejudice, and a justice system that doesn’t always serve the vulnerable. The movie blends crime and drama into a deeply personal tale of survival and strength.

However, despite the realistic tone and emotional authenticity, Vallamai is not officially based on a true story. There is no indication from the filmmakers or the promotional material that it recounts the events of a specific individual or family. It’s a fictional screenplay designed to highlight larger societal issues.

Why It Feels So Real

What gives Vallamai its raw impact is how closely it mirrors the experiences of many people who face systemic barriers daily. From navigating life with a disability to seeking justice in the face of trauma, the film reflects real struggles — just not any one person’s story.

The film’s sensitive portrayal of trauma, especially the challenges Boomika faces and the emotional turmoil of a father trying to protect her, hits home because these are real fears and fights that many endure in silence.

Crafted to Raise Awareness

Rather than dramatizing real events, Vallamai uses its fictional characters to explore themes like child abuse, disability, social stigma, and the resilience of underprivileged communities. The creators clearly set out to start conversations around these issues, not document a biography. It’s storytelling with purpose — grounded in truth, but not restricted by it.

A Fictional Story That Echoes Reality

So, while Vallamai is not based on a true story, it is deeply inspired by the realities many face in society. It captures the essence of those who live on the margins and forces viewers to confront injustices that are often ignored.

In short, Vallamai may be fiction — but it speaks volumes of truth.
